Memorial Day Weekend Update
Al Hejna Racing traveled along with the United States Modified Touring Series during their swing through Iowa and Minnesota.

WEDNEDAY: Southern Iowa Speedway (Oskaloosa, IA)
Hejna made the Top 8 in Passing points. He re-drew 6th for his start in the 30-lap A-Main. Hejna finished 2nd.

THURSDAY: Cresco Speedway (Cresco, IA)
Again Hejna made the Top 8 in passing points. He re-drew 8th for his A-Main starting spot. Hejna came home 7th.

FRIDAY: Chateau Raceway (Lansing, MN)
Hejna had to race his way into the A-Main through a B-Main. Starting 20th, he was able to work through traffic and survive on the tight track to finish 6th.

SATURDAY: Deer Creek Speedway (Spring Valley, MN)
Hejna ran in the Top 2 through most of the A-Main until he was passed by eventual race winner Jason Hughes. Hejna finished 3rd.

SUNDAY: Doge County Speedway (Kasson, MN)
Another Top 8 in passing points night. Hejna re-drew 3rd for his A-Main start. Hejna was official scored 11th by race-end.

MONDAY: Steele County Fairgrounds (Owatonna, MN)
Hejna qualified for the A-Main in the 11th starting position. Hejna moved forward and finished 6th.

Iowa Tour Kicked Off With 100th Win
Al Hejna Racing kicked off the 2008 Iowa JDRF (Juvenile Diabetes Research Foundation) Tour Friday, May 9, 2008 at Mineral City Speedway (Fort Dodge, IA). After an early race mishap, Hejna worked his way back through the field for the win. That win was number "100" for Al Hejna.

Tonight (Saturday, May 10), AHR is slated to race on the half-mile in Webster City, IA - Hamilton County Speedway. The following weekend will see the Harris Auto Racing / Rookies Rockin' Sports Bar number 7 hit Algona Speedway (Algona, IA) and Hancock County Speedway (Britt, IA).
